Output 518efab155bd9e6aa071c68fed289c81091edb0706b076bb03d83d377417fe24:0

value
1299813992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51719024050f9568bc76c728dae9ad25e76a2238 OP_EQUAL
address
397ehaerZNhmKBLN97Lvc9ozwtjYcPeWUw
transaction
518efab155bd9e6aa071c68fed289c81091edb0706b076bb03d83d377417fe24
spent
true